Lignareix (French pronunciation: [liɲaʁɛ]; Occitan: Linhares) is a commune in the Corrèze department in central France.
Population
| Year | Pop. | ±% p.a. | 
|---|---|---|
| 1968 | 113 | — | 
| 1975 | 83 | −4.31% | 
| 1982 | 97 | +2.25% | 
| 1990 | 169 | +7.19% | 
| 1999 | 142 | −1.92% | 
| 2007 | 156 | +1.18% | 
| 2012 | 158 | +0.26% | 
| 2017 | 164 | +0.75% | 
| 2019 | 164 | +0.00% | 
| Source: INSEE[3] | ||
